Analysis

Burundi recorded 101.06 million BoP, current US$ for official current transfers, receipts in 2011.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 354.3% on the previous year and down 54.7% over ten years.

Burundi ranks 30th of 40 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Current transfers are recorded in the balance of payments whenever an economy provides or receives goods, services, income, or financial items without a quid pro quo. All transfers not considered to be capital are current.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
